EFCC Arrest Former Minister, Yuguda, Others Over Arms Procurement Deal

The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ission, EFCC, has arrested a Former Minister of State for Finance Bashir Yuguda over alleged arms procurement deal from the last administration.

He was arrested on Monday, November 30th, alongside other top officials from the former National Security Adviser, Sambo Dasuki.
Yuguda’s arrest was in connection with a huge amount of money; “running into billions” traced to him from funds meant for arms procurement.
The transfers were said to have been made to his account between December 2014 and May 2015.
The former minister also allegedly received 775 million Naira from the office of the Accountant General of the Federation for unclear reasons.
He is also alleged to have received another 1.275 billion Naira from a conglomerate, Stallion Group, during the last presidential election campaign.
He is currently being interrogated by the anti-graft agency, alongside others.
